Perhaps, despite the widespread instances of "!" as line-breaks, it would be better to use "*" for this -- making "*" the equivalent of "!" and deprecating "!" (if you can deprecate something that wasn't in the standard to begin with) -- rather than messing with changing the !...! usage. While !...! may be less used than "!", it is already part of the standard.
I wouldn't be too much afraid of removing something from the standard if the majority finds it a bad idea. I use the !! notation in my tunes rather intensively, but if the future standard dictates otherwise, I personally wouldn't mind rewriting them... But of course we could say the same thing about the !-linebreak notation.
